i sit here, in the dark, my face illuminated by the pale screen, twirling my hair around my finger listening to the song you shared with me on repeat imagining you with white headphones in writing one of your college essays i'd say- this song is our secret miles away- it's the closest thing we have to hands intertwining when the melody plays out, it doesn't seem as if you're that far away
